Świątek Breaks Silence on Personal Struggles

Tennis world No. 2 Iga Świątek has opened up about personal struggles that have impacted her both on and off the court. Known for her calm demeanor and laser-sharp focus during matches, the Polish superstar surprised fans with a rare and emotional revelation about the challenges she has been facing behind the scenes.

In a heartfelt statement shared on social media, Świątek admitted that the pressures of professional tennis, along with personal hardships, have taken a toll on her mental and emotional well-being. While she has always been vocal about the importance of mental health in sports, this marks one of the few times she has shared her own personal battle.

“Sometimes, even when everything looks perfect from the outside, there are struggles that people don’t see,” Świątek wrote. “I’ve had to work through some difficult moments, and I want to remind everyone that it’s okay to not be okay.”

Her words resonated deeply with fans and fellow athletes, many of whom praised her for speaking out. Tennis legends and sports psychologists have long emphasized the mental challenges of elite competition, and Świątek’s candid admission further highlights the need for open conversations about well-being in high-performance sports.
